Position: Mechanical Package Manager - Netherlands (Permanent)
Join one of Europe’s leading data centre contractors who are seeking a Mechanical Package Manager for a brand-new project in the Netherlands. As the Mechanical Package Manager you will work for an innovative, forward-thinking contractor that operates a diverse business model.
The ideal candidate for this role will have experience, determination and be focused on delivering leading-edge construction solutions across a range of key sectors, including data centre and pharmaceutical. In terms of experience, someone coming from a data centre background is advantageous however not a necessity.
Responsibilities:

* Oversee site safety management in collaboration with the project team and Mercury Safety Advisor, including the setup, maintenance, and close-out of the project safety file.

* Lead a team of engineers and supervisors, coordinating with other disciplines to avoid delays or schedule impacts.

* Manage site Quality Assurance (QA) activities related to the Mechanical scope, ensuring proper setup, tracking, and close-out of the QA documentation.

* Monitor and manage the project schedule in line with Mercury’s project team, consulting engineers, and client expectations.

* Control and track all project-related costs, ensuring alignment with budgetary targets.

* Supervise daily site operations, ensuring smooth coordination and execution of works.

* Oversee subcontractor performance, tracking progress against schedule and manpower targets; ensure weekly documented meetings are held.

* Maintain the Mercury "In Progress" snagging system, ensuring supervisors provide updated punch lists weekly.

* Submit direct labour and subcontractor hours to the time administrator for centralized tracking.

* Participate in key project meetings, including Site Meetings, Internal Project Reviews, Engineering Reviews, Planning/Coordination Meetings, and Handover Meetings.

* Support the close-out of all project deliverables including Final Accounts, O&M Manuals, Punch Lists, Safety and QA Files, relocation of materials and equipment, and completion of the Project Plan.

* With support from the project QS, maintain the Filekey system by uploading weekly internal progress reports summarised from supervisors’ input, detailing WBS-based progress percentages, risks, and concerns (e.g., delayed deliveries).

* Prepare and submit a weekly internal progress report to the Project Manager, identifying access issues, delays, design shortages, third-party constraints, and overall project progress. This report will feed into the external client-facing report.

* Ensure that all subcontractor documentation, including safety files, is kept current and properly archived.

* Provide weekly safety statistics and labour forecasts.

* Conduct weekly commercial meetings with the QS/commercial team to ensure variations are tracked and submitted to the client.

* Ensure internal and external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) are met or exceeded.

* Assist in the development and implementation of company procedures in collaboration with your team.

* Manage changes effectively, ensuring that all impacts on cost and schedule are properly captured and communicated.
Requirements:

* Background in a relevant trade, supported by a third-level qualification.

* Proven experience coordinating across disciplines on complex projects.

* Minimum of 5 years’ experience working as a Mechanical Engineer.

* Pro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el, AutoCAD, and MS Project.

* Flexibility to travel throughout Ireland if required.
